MILWAUKEE (CBS 58) -- BelAir Cantina has named Hunger Task Force as the latest recipient of its Powered by Tacos campaign. The restaurant chain launched a limited-time Mission Mushroom taco to support the organization.
Jonathan Hansen, chief strategy officer at Hunger Task Force, and Andrew Miller, vice president of operations at Toro Toro Toro Inc. joined us on Monday, Feb. 10 to discuss the effort and its purpose to help fight hunger in the Milwaukee area.
The taco features vegan birria, mushrooms, cilantro, onions and vegan consommé in a gluten-free corn tortilla and it will be available at all BelAir Cantina locations until springtime.
Fifty cents from each taco sold will go directly to Hunger Task Force to fund emergency food deliveries to people in need.
